Abstract
A method for controlling lighting devices includes providing the lighting devices. Each lighting device includes two or more LEDs, an AC/DC or DC/DC power converter, a controller/processor electrically connected to the AC/DC or DC/DC power converter, a light emitting diode (LED) current control circuit communicably coupled to the controller/processor and electrically connected to the AC/DC or DC/DC power converter and the two or more LEDs. One or more control signals are generated using the controller/processor and sending the one or more control signals to the LED current control circuit. An on/off signal having a cycle time for each LED is generated using the LED current control circuit in response to the one or more control signals and sending the on/off signal to each LED. A blended light is produced having a specified color based on how long each LED is turned ON and/or OFF during the cycle time.
